Travis Porter has a bloody past. Very bloody. And it wont leave him. His past haunts his every dream until he cant take it anymore.Thats right. He tries to end his life. Three attempts later he is still suffering. Until he is made an offer. An offer to finally leave his past behind. An offer he cannot refuse. But how long can he stay hidden away from the dark past? How long before it comes catching up with him? Not very long. But this time it is not just his life on the line. The life of a certain blonde scientist is entwined with his now. Follow Travis as he realises that by taking up the offer he may have stepped into a situation much worse than the one he is running from. A story of heartbreak, betrayal and maybe, just maybe....love.
